  • Why Your Padel Shoes Matter More Than You Think
    Apr 1 2026

    Footwear is one of the most overlooked parts of padel—but it plays a huge role in both performance and injury prevention. In this episode, we break down what the pros do, from changing into court-specific shoes before stepping on court to choosing the right sole for modern surfaces.

    We dive into the common mistakes we see at clubs especially players wearing running shoes—and explain why they’re simply not designed for the lateral movement, stopping, and turning that padel demands. It’s not just about playing better, it’s about protecting your ankles, knees, and overall movement on court.

    We also cover what recreational players should actually look for in a shoe: stability, comfort, flexibility, and durability. Plus, simple habits that can make your shoes last longer and perform better over time.

    If you’re serious about improving your game or just want to stay injury-free, this is one of the easiest upgrades you can make.
